Subject: netfilter: REJECT: separate reusable code

Just noticed commit cc70d069 (netfilter: REJECT: separate reusable code).
That doesn't look like a good idea to me at all.

First of all, it introduces static non-inline functions into a header file,
which is obviously wrong. But more importantly, it adds a symbol dependency
of the reject module on IPv6. We've tried hard to get rid of all these in
x_tables, lets please not re-add them in nftables.

I think we should instead use AF-specific modules for things like that.
We share basically no code except the boiler plate. I'd suggest to add
an AF-specific expression type lookup mechanism that takes precedence
over generic types.

Any other opinions? I wouldn't mind taking care of this myself.
